No it’s a protection plan. If it is bought on a computer it might cover the removal of viruses that said computer might acquire. All windows computers ship with windows defender, which every anti virus testing/review sites have shown to be just as good as commercial products. It is on by default, so feel free to use your windows computer with no stress/no need to shell out more money for anti virus, windows has it built in! And it’s a pretty dang good one on windows 10 and 11 systems,
